The purpose of this website is to educate people about Piracy. While its good to assume that people using p2p networks know it is illegal, fact remains is they might not know it (or at least to what extent). Over time we will run more and more aggressive advertising campaigns to get the word out about Piracy.

 

While I don’t agree with the 'warez mentality’, I don’t agree with the way things are being handled either. I don’t think jail time is the answer to the piracy problem.

 

This website actively collects information about piracy including but not limited to court cases. This information is then shared with the main demographic of the website: Downloader’s.
